Ivan Tokin: Dog
Dog loves endlessly and leaves heartlessly. The dog is strong, fast and free. The dog knows nothing and everything is clear to him. This is a book about him. From the point of view of the dog as an omniscient storyteller, this book tells stories about essential happiness, freedom, love and the miracle of life; about the ease of existence when life is viewed from a different angle, about the beauty of every lived moment, the modesty and abundance we see when we really know how to look.
In his third prose book, Ivan Tokin wins readers over again with his immediacy, sincerity and simple understanding of life. Written in his well-known stylistic and linguistic key, devoid of excess, lyrical and touching, with the essence of life in every layer, this book will win the hearts of readers with warmth and authenticity, leading them skilfully through their inner worlds - because this is not just a book about a dog: this is a book about man, freedom, the pursuit of happiness and, above all, a book about life itself.
